端口
-
mysql如何连接java_mysql与java项目连接的配置方法



正确配置JDBC驱动和连接参数是Java项目连接MySQL数据库的关键。1. 引入MySQL Connector/J驱动,Maven项目添加mysql-connector-java 8.0.33依赖;2. 编写连接代码,使用DriverManager.getConnection()并指定格式正确的U…
-
Linux 开发:如何用 Go-kit 构建微服务基础设施



Go-kit通过分层设计实现微服务高可维护性,其核心为三层结构:业务逻辑(Endpoint)、传输层(Transport)和服务层(Service),并借助Middleware实现日志、监控、追踪等跨切面功能;以HTTP微服务为例,需定义业务接口UserService及User类型,创建对应Endp…
-
Linux 安全:如何满足合规性 (如 PCI‑DSS / GDPR) 的 Linux 安全要求



答案:为满足PCI-DSS和GDPR合规要求,Linux系统需实施用户最小权限、强密码与MFA、定期账户审查;关闭非必要服务,遵循CIS基线,加固SSH及启用SELinux/AppArmor;集中管理并保护日志完整性,记录关键操作;对静态和传输中的敏感数据加密,使用LUKS、TLS等技术;并通过持续…
-
Linux如何排查DNS解析异常_Linuxdig与nslookup诊断教程



使用dig和nslookup可快速诊断Linux系统DNS解析问题。首先检查/etc/resolv.conf中nameserver配置是否正确,如设置8.8.8.8;接着用dig查询域名解析详情,观察QUESTION、ANSWER字段及Status状态,通过指定DNS服务器(如dig @8.8.8.…
-
VSCode容器开发指南_配置DevContainer环境



使用 VSCode Dev Containers 可在容器中开发,确保环境一致。1. 安装 Docker、VSCode 和 Dev Containers 扩展;2. 创建 devcontainer.json 配置镜像、功能和插件;3. 可选自定义 Dockerfile 安装依赖;4. 用 “Reop…
-
Linux系统怎么查看端口占用_Linux端口占用检测与释放步骤



使用netstat、lsof和ss命令可查看端口占用情况,如netstat -tulnp | grep 8080或lsof -i:8080,找到PID后通过kill -9 PID终止进程,推荐优先使用ss命令进行高效排查。 在Linux系统中,查看端口占用是运维和开发中常见的需求。当服务启动失败或端…
-
Linux如何实现网络测速工具_Linux带宽与延迟测试开发



网络测速工具开发围绕延迟和带宽展开,首先通过ICMP Echo请求(ping)测量往返时间,可使用原始套接字或系统命令实现;其次带宽测试基于TCP/UDP传输大量数据,统计单位时间内传输量,需高精度计时与大数据块减少误差;建议整合为支持多参数配置的命令行工具,扩展UDP、多线程、丢包率等功能;可用C…
-
Linux如何屏蔽系统无效广播流量_Linux网络安全防护策略



答案:通过禁用ICMP广播响应、配置iptables规则、关闭无用服务和启用内核防护,可有效减少Linux系统中无效广播流量。具体包括设置net.ipv4.icmp_echo_ignore_broadcasts=1,添加iptables规则丢弃目标为广播地址的数据包,限制ARP请求频率,关闭NetB…
-
mysql启动命令如何查看运行状态_mysql启动命令查看服务状态技巧



使用 systemctl status mysql 或 mysqld 查看服务状态,active (running) 表示正常;2. 用 mysqladmin -u root -p ping 检测连接,返回 mysqld is alive 说明服务响应正常;3. 通过 ps aux | grep m…
-
如何解决Windows Server 2019 PHP服务启动失败的解决办法?



首先检查PHP与IIS集成状态,确认FastCGI映射存在并重启IIS;接着安装Visual C++ 2015–2022运行库;然后验证php.ini文件存在且语法正确;再排查端口占用和目录权限问题;最后如使用PHP-FPM,可重新通过nssm注册为Windows服务。 如果您尝试在Windows …